As a Strategic Analytics Associate on Auto risk team, you'll be responsible for analysis and oversight of originations and portfolio performance, developing and maintaining process standards and performing analysis to understand the drivers of credit performance with the objective of reducing losses, balancing risk reward tradeoff and influencing credit strategy decisions. Also requiring an understanding of competitive, market and strategic forces. **Job Responsibilities** + Develop and maintain periodic analytics to provide management with full insight into emerging trends and the quality of the originated accounts + Attain a detailed understanding of key performance metrics and profitability drivers, enabling the delivery of insights encompassing the full account lifecycle + Acquire an understanding of the operational processes (e.g. manual underwriting, portfolio management, collections) which will aid in understanding acquisition performance drivers + Collaborate with cross-functional partners to understand and address key business challenges + Provide clear/concise oral and written communication across various functions and levels, inclusive of Operations, IT, and Risk Management + Work independently to successfully complete end to end process related to analytical tasks starting with problem identification, defining objectives, data discovery, synthesis and analysis of large & complex data points, formulating concise conclusions with actionable recommendations, and creating presentations to share findings and/or strategies **Required qualification, skills and capabilities** + BS degree and minimum 3+ years Risk Management or other quantitative experience required + Background in statistics, econometric, or other quantitative field required + Advanced understanding of SAS, SAS Enterprise Miner, or other decision tree software + Ability to query large amounts of data and transform the raw data into actionable management information + Familiarity with risk analytic techniques and a deep understanding of the business to identify cause/effect relationships. +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ities + Strong written and oral communication skills + Experience delivering recommendations to management **Preferred qualification, skills and capabilities** + MS degree preferred + Auto finance experience preferred Chase is a leading financial services firm, helping nearly half of America's households and small businesses achieve their financial goals through a broad range of financial products.
